Output ba0dc767feaef313dfd5cd7abece60bb32dc792ca9002d620413c26f5fd23415:0

value
156096
script pubkey
OP_0 OP_PUSHBYTES_20 52e3955334d2f21dcbb30f2050e524fc95c88ac1
address
bc1q2t3e25e56tepmjanpus9pefylj2u3zkp0rp42u
transaction
ba0dc767feaef313dfd5cd7abece60bb32dc792ca9002d620413c26f5fd23415
confirmations
10377
spent
true